Flying to Brasilia? Think about an airport pick-up

  • Start your Brasilia trip sooner by booking a car hire at Brasilia Airport. The city centre is about 11 kilometres away from this airport, which is a drive of around 20 minutes.

Good to know

  • Rental age requirements aren't the same everywhere. Companies can set their own policies, and if you're a younger driver, you could face extra fees or restrictions. Check the specific rules for each supplier before booking your rental in Brazil.

  • If the kids are coming with you, check if you should add a car seat to your Brasilia car rental booking. Whether local laws require them or not, they're always the safest way for little ones to ride.

  • You'll have to provide some documents when collecting your car. As a rule, bring your physical driver's licence, a credit card with enough balance for the deposit (most companies don't accept debit cards), and additional photo ID. Your booking will confirm exactly what's required.

  • Spend a moment familiarising yourself with your rental. Check your seat and mirrors, test the brakes and blinkers, and get a feel for its handling before you set off. And don't forget to stick to the right side of the road in Brazil.

  • Stay within local speed limits of about 45kph through urban areas and around 110kph on highways. Road signs will indicate if the limit is different.

  • It's illegal to drink and drive in Brazil. The country has a zero-tolerance policy, so find another way to travel if you're planning to consume alcohol.

  • Around 6pm is one of the busiest times for traffic around this destination. Try to avoid peak travel times generally for a more relaxed drive.

  • You'll be using the Brazilian real (BRL) here. In addition to your credit and debit cards, consider bringing some cash for minor purchases.

Hit the road: Where to drive to from Brasilia

  • Around 48 kilometres northeast of central Brasilia, Planaltina deserves a place on your itinerary. Make your way to can't-miss sights like Maranhão River Tourist Park and Cachoeira do Rio Maranhão - CO 4.

  • Alternatively, pick up your cheap car hire in Brasilia and then set out for Luziânia. Roughly 48 kilometres south of Brasilia, CTN - Centro de Tradições Nordestinas and Casa do candomblé ilê ase sango are among the highlights that make the extra drive worth it.
